Another big tree is set to be chopped down in Newbury.
The council has requested permission to fell a large beech in Goldwell Park.
Concerned about public reaction, they've taken to social media to state that the decision was “not taken lightly.”
According to the council, the tree has been suffering from serious root and basal decay fungus for nearly a decade.
They added, “Despite careful investigations, the risk of the tree falling during high winds has increased, and because it stands next to a busy footpath, safety must come first.”
The council claims tree specialists recommend this course of action, promising to plant a replacement.
The tree is expected to be removed in December or January.
